2025-A8750 (ACTIVE) - Summary

Relates to lease terms for zero-emission school buses; permits leases of up to 12 years.

 AN  ACT to amend the education law, in relation to lease terms for zero-
   emission school buses
 
   TH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ND  ASSEM-
 B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:

   Section  1.  Subdivision 21-a of section 1604 of the education law, as
 amended by chapter 563 of the laws  of  2024,  is  amended  to  read  as
 follows:
   21-a.  To  lease a motor vehicle or vehicles to be used for the trans-
 portation of the children of the district from a school district,  board
 of  cooperative  educational services or county vocational education and
 extension board or from any other source, under the conditions specified
 in this subdivision. No such agreement for the lease of a motor  vehicle
 or  vehicles  shall be for a term of more than one school year, provided
 that when authorized by a vote of the qualified voters of  the  district
 such  lease may have a term of up to five years, or [eight] TWELVE years
 for the lease of zero-emission school buses as defined in section  thir-
 ty-six  hundred thirty-eight of this chapter. Where the trustee or board
 of trustees enter into a lease of a motor vehicle or  vehicles  pursuant
 to  this subdivision for a term of one school year or less, such trustee
 or board shall not be authorized to enter into  another  lease  for  the
 same  or an equivalent replacement vehicle or vehicles, as determined by
 the commissioner, without obtaining approval of the qualified voters  of
 the school district.
